The CDSOT23-SM712 device provides ESD, EFT and Surge protection for data ports
meeting IEC 61000-4-2 (ESD), IEC 61000-4-4 (EFT) and IEC 61000-4-5 (Surge)
requirements. The Transient Voltage Suppressor array offers 2 TVS diodes with
Working Peak Reverse Voltage of 7 V or 12 V with Minimum Breakdown Voltage of
7.5 V or 13.3 V respectively.
The SOT23 packaged device will mount directly onto the industry standard SOT23
footprint. Bourns
®
Chip Diodes conform to JEDEC standards, are easy to handle with
standard pick and place equipment and the flat configuration minimizes roll away.
